[Kimchi-devel] [PATCH] [Wok 00/10] Media Queries v2 and Bug fixes

sguimaraes943 at gmail.com sguimaraes943 at gmail.com
Mon Dec 14 18:58:49 UTC 2015


From: samhenri <samuel.guimaraes at eldorado.org.br>

The following patchesfixes some minor issues with CSS and JS, including CSS Media Queries support on desktops for Wok and Kimchi (supported screen width: 1024, 1280, 1366, 1440, 1680 and 1920).
Bugfixes:
  *wok.message.js - Increased fade-out timing
  *Moved Loader classes to a new SCSS module and created classes to support loading screen (Kimchi Issue: #784)
  *Edit Guests - Snapshots grid when generating a new Snapshot
  *Moved wok-checkbox and wok-radio to a new SCSS module
  *Added List.JS library to enable Filtering and Sorting in Templates and Guests
  *Updated Templates styles to support Filters
  *Removed unused SCSS files
  *Prevented all Bootstrap modal windows from closing when clicking on the backdrop (Ginger Issue: #59)
  *About Window (Wok Issue: #5 / Kimchi Issue: #706)

samhenri (10):
  Adding Media Queries for different screen sizes
  Fixed wok.message.js fade-out timing
  'Loading' mask and backdrop SCSS
  Fix Snapshots grid in Edit Guests modal
  Moved .wok-radio and .wok-checkbox to a new SCSS module
  Adding List.js lib for Filters in Templates and Guests
  Updated Templates styles to support filter
  Removed unused files
  Prevented modals from closing when clicking on the backdrop
  About Window

 configure.ac                                       |   1 +
 ui/css/src/bootstrap.custom.scss                   |   1 -
 ui/css/src/modules/_about.scss                     |  32 +++++
 ui/css/src/modules/_datagrid.scss                  |   9 +-
 ui/css/src/modules/_edit-guests.scss               |   5 +
 ui/css/src/modules/_guests.scss                    |  67 ++++++++---
 ui/css/src/modules/_jqueryui.scss                  |   0
 ui/css/src/modules/_loaders.scss                   |  55 +++++++++
 ui/css/src/modules/_menu-flat.scss                 |   3 +-
 ui/css/src/modules/_navbar-flat.scss               | 132 ++++++++++-----------
 ui/css/src/modules/_network.scss                   |   6 +-
 ui/css/src/modules/_templates.scss                 |  39 +++---
 ui/css/src/modules/_toolbar.scss                   |  25 +++-
 ui/css/src/modules/_wok-forms.scss                 |  55 +++++++++
 ui/css/src/modules/_wok-grid.scss                  |  31 -----
 ui/css/src/modules/_wok-variables.scss             |  17 +--
 .../vendor/bootstrap-sass/bootstrap/_alerts.scss   |  17 ++-
 .../src/vendor/bootstrap-sass/bootstrap/_grid.scss |   2 +
 ui/css/src/wok.scss                                | 101 +++-------------
 ui/js/src/wok.main.js                              |   5 +-
 ui/js/src/wok.message.js                           |   6 +-
 ui/js/src/wok.window.js                            |   5 +
 ui/libs/Makefile.am                                |   2 +-
 ui/libs/list-js/LICENSE                            |  21 ++++
 ui/libs/list-js/Makefile.am                        |  22 ++++
 ui/libs/list-js/list.min.js                        |   1 +
 ui/pages/wok-ui.html.tmpl                          |  41 ++++---
 27 files changed, 433 insertions(+), 268 deletions(-)
 create mode 100644 ui/css/src/modules/_about.scss
 delete mode 100644 ui/css/src/modules/_jqueryui.scss
 create mode 100644 ui/css/src/modules/_loaders.scss
 create mode 100644 ui/css/src/modules/_wok-forms.scss
 create mode 100644 ui/libs/list-js/LICENSE
 create mode 100644 ui/libs/list-js/Makefile.am
 create mode 100644 ui/libs/list-js/list.min.js

-- 
1.9.3




More information about the Kimchi-devel mailing list